gpt4 book ai didi

org-mode - 组织表中的字段比较

转载 作者:行者123 更新时间:2023-12-02 01:41:46 26 4
gpt4 key购买 nike

我想检查列和行是否相同,如下所示:

    |   | A | B | C |
-----------------
| A | X | 0 | 0 |
| B | 0 | X | 0 |
| C | 0 | 0 | X |

如果我使用以下公式:

    #TBLFM: @<<$<<..@>$> = if ($1==@1,X,0)

然后我得到以下信息:

    |   | A | B | C |
-----------------
| A | X | A = B ? X : 0 | A = C ? X : 0 |
| B | B = A ? X : 0 | X | B = C ? X : 0 |
| C | C = A ? X : 0 | C = B ? X : 0 | X |

任何想法出了什么问题?

最佳答案

您的公式正在比较符号,因此 A==A 始终为真。但是 A==B 的结果是整个符号表达式。

将引号添加到您的行/列标题会将它们视为字符串:

|   | A | B | C |
|---+---+---+---|
| A | X | 0 | 0 |
| B | 0 | X | 0 |
| C | 0 | 0 | X |
#+TBLFM: @<<$<<..@>$> = if ("$1"=="@1",X,0)

关于org-mode - 组织表中的字段比较,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28141651/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com